Postby Carl Horn » Mon Sep 27, 2004 1:12 pm

This is a little sudden, perhaps, but it was announced at the Evangelion panel at last weekend's Anime Weekend Atlanta that Vol. 9 of the Evangelion manga by Yoshiyuki Sadamoto will be released in English by Viz in October.

Eva Vol. 9 will be released in the same size and design format as the recent Vols. 1-8, unflopped with the original Japanese sound FX, and will include commentary by Yoshiyuki Sadamoto as well as an original essay on Kaworu Nagisa and the controversial differences between the character as written for the anime and as written for the manga.

I'm sorry I didn't get back earlier to your question. The November date may reflect that Vol. 9 will be available some places a week or two earlier than others (for example, comic book shops--often called "the direct market," ordering through the specialty distributor Diamond--often get Viz manga at least a week before the mainstream bookstores). "October" may mean therefore "the very end of October."

Since the first eight volumes of EVA have all been in release (or re-release) this year, there may have been the idea that there was no sense in waiting on Vol. 9--especially when, as many members of the Forum know, there is no telling when a Vol. 10 will come out in Japan. So after Vol. 9, English-language fans will pretty much be adrift in same lifeboat as the Japanese--a sense of solidarity, if not comfort ;-).
